I'm about to play a 3.5 FR campaign starting at lvl 4 and I've decided on playing a Half-Giant Swift Hunter focusing on melee (DM said I should use the LA buyoff from UA and that would start me at level 3 but able to take 20 class levels eventually).  Any WotC books except ToB are allowed, but no dragon magazine or outside supplements.  So anyway here is what I have so far and what I'm looking at possibly - also before it's suggested, I do not want to change my race as I've already got the characters background flushed out and I like it. I'm sure there are plenty of more optimized options out there, but I'm just trying to optimize what I've got.

Rolls; 18, 17, 17, 15, 13, 10 - not the best or worst of the group!  Add in Half-Giants stats of +2Str, -2Dex and +2Con I end up with; 20 Str, 15 Dex, 17 Con, 13 Int, 17 Wis, 10 Cha (I decided to keep a 17 in Wis and use the 15 for Con because all of the classes I'm using for this build have weak Will save progression and wanted that extra point!)

So I know the first 6 levels are going to be: 1 barbarian / 2 ranger / 3 scout - taking Swift Hunter as my 6th lvl feat.  Don't know if I want to start level one off as the Barbarian for full d12 hit points or as a Ranger level for max skill points...

Lvl 1: barb or ranger; feats (using 2 flaws): ewp(dwarven waraxe), weapon focus(dwarven waraxe) I know a lot of people don't like weapon focus but for TWF it helps offset the penalties a little and 1 open feat, can't decide between dodge, imp. initiative or iron will to boost that weak will some more.  Powerful build from Half-Giant lets me weild a Lrg D.Waraxe for 2d8 dmg!

Lvl 2: barb or ranger - whatever I didn't take at 1 (barb will have whirling frenzy and Lion totem for pouncing full attack on charge - once skirmish damage gets added to the build this guy will be a charging monster!

Lvl 3: ranger 2 - twf granted by ranger and 3rd lvl feat is oversized twf!  2 Lrg D.Waraxes for 2d8 each hit, main and offhand!

Lvl 4-6 scout; 6th lvl feat is Swift Hunter of course.

Now from here I'm lost.  I don't know if I want to progress further as mainly Scout for many, many class features or as mostly Ranger using the Shooting Star sub levels from Champions of Valor for increased spell casting benefits - though they'd come late in the game.

If I go 1 barb / 5 scout / 15 ranger I get full skirmish progression, 4 fav enemies and two 4th level spells at level 20 - plus free TWF progression up to GTWF.

If I go with 1 barb / 4 ranger (using complete champion's spell-less variant for free Imp. Favored Enemy and ITWF feats - this would come at level 8 as the progression would be 1 barb/2 ranger/3 scout/2 ranger and then finish off levels 9-20 as Scout.  Still get full skirmish progression, 4 favored enemies and a handful of neat scout class features plus a couple scout bonus feats throughout.

I'm looking to use nearly every alternate class feature I can find to replace weak class components; whirling frenzy, lion totem, 1st favored enemy arcanist, IF I don't go the 15 shooting star ranger route which replaces the animal companion, I'd give it up on the primarily scout build for PHBII AFC that lets you flank an enemy you hit from any position.

Although it'll reduce your skirmish damage per hit have you considered Dervish? It gives you the ability to move between attacks, planting skirmish damage on quite a few opponents. Just an idea that I think would work quite well. Especially since you'll be dishing out damage, so the extra hits shouldn't go to waste.

 As for replacements... I think there is a psionic ranger variant somewhere... which would let you get Enlarge... and go nuts with extra reach whilst skirmishing.

 You'll also want Improved Skirmish. Can't argue with more damage
